The French Language Expert is responsible for delivering high-quality linguistic support across translation, interpretation, content review, and communication tasks. The role ensures accuracy, cultural relevance, and consistency of French-language materials while supporting cross-functional teams with language-specific insights. This position requires advanced proficiency in French, strong analytical capabilities, and the ability to operate within fast-paced, quality-driven environments.
Key Responsibilities
Required Qualifications
Preferred Qualifications
Key Competencies

Keyskills: B2 Communicational Skills French language B1 Customer Support
IntouchCX is a global customer care and technology company. With over 20 years of experience, 18,000+ team members, and campuses around the globe, were obsessed with providing remarkable customer experiences for the worlds most innovative brands.